SQL数据库学习指南

SQL数据库是一种关系型数据库,它使用结构化查询语言(SQL)来管理数据。在今天的数据驱动世界中,学习SQL数据库对于数据分析师、软件开发人员和企业家来说都是至关重要的。本文将为你提供SQL数据库学习的基础知识和一些深入的洞察,帮助你更好地理解这个关键领域。

什么是SQL数据库?

SQL数据库是一种使用结构化查询语言(SQL)进行管理和访问的关系型数据库。这种类型的数据库使用表来组织和存储数据,每个表包含多行数据和列,类似于Excel电子表格。SQL数据库还提供了用于创建、修改和查询数据的语言,这些语言可以轻松地与其他程序和工具集成使用。

SQL数据库是企业应用程序和Web应用程序的核心。它们提供了一个可靠的、高效的和安全的数据存储解决方案,可以轻松地扩展以满足不同的业务需求。

如何学习SQL数据库?

学习SQL数据库的最佳方式是通过在线课程和教程。下面是一些学习SQL数据库的最佳实践:

  1. 了解SQL查询语言和SQL数据库的基础知识。
  2. 阅读SQL数据库的文档和指南。
  3. 使用一个SQL数据库管理工具,如MySQL Workbench或phpMyAdmin。
  4. 阅读关于SQL数据库的书籍,并尝试将书中的例子应用到实际项目中。
  5. 编写自己的SQL查询,并将其应用到实际项目中。

SQL数据库的优点是什么?

SQL数据库具有以下优点:

  1. 易于使用和管理。
  2. 提供高效的数据存储和访问。
  3. 可扩展性强,可以满足不同的业务需求。
  4. 提供了强大的安全性和数据完整性。
  5. 支持多用户并发访问。

SQL数据库的缺点是什么?

SQL数据库具有以下缺点:

SQL数据库学习指南

  1. 不适用于非结构化数据。
  2. 有些SQL数据库可能会受到性能问题的影响。
  3. 需要一些专业知识和培训才能使用和管理。
  4. 一些SQL数据库可能需要付费许可证。

SQL数据库的应用场景是什么?

SQL数据库适用于以下应用场景:

  1. 企业应用程序的数据存储和管理。
  2. Web应用程序的数据存储和管理。
  3. 数据仓库和商业智能应用程序。
  4. 在线交易和电子商务应用程序。
  5. 电子邮件和消息系统应用程序。

如何选择适合自己的SQL数据库?

选择适合自己的SQL数据库需要考虑以下因素:

  1. 业务需求:选择适合自己业务需求的SQL数据库。
  2. 可扩展性:考虑SQL数据库的可扩展性和性能。
  3. 安全性:选择具备强大安全性和数据完整性的SQL数据库。
  4. 成本:考虑SQL数据库的成本和许可证。

常见的SQL数据库有哪些?

常见的SQL数据库有以下几种:

  1. MySQL:最受欢迎的开源SQL数据库之一。
  2. Oracle:一种商业级别的SQL数据库,广泛用于企业应用程序。
  3. Microsoft SQL Server:适用于Windows操作系统的SQL数据库。
  4. PostgreSQL:开源SQL数据库,具备强大的可扩展性和安全性。
  5. SQLite:轻量级SQL数据库,适用于小型应用程序。

常见问题解答

1. SQL数据库与NoSQL数据库有什么区别?

SQL数据库是一种关系型数据库,使用表格来组织数据。NoSQL数据库则是一种非关系型数据库,使用键值对或文档来组织数据。SQL数据库适用于结构化数据,而NoSQL数据库适用于非结构化数据和大数据。

2. 如何优化SQL查询的性能?

可以通过以下方式优化SQL查询的性能:

  1. 使用索引:使用索引可以加快SQL查询的速度。
  2. 减少查询结果:只查询需要的列,而不是全部列。
  3. 使用缓存:将经常使用的查询缓存,以便下次查询时可以更快地访问。
  4. 优化数据库结构:优化数据库结构可以提高SQL查询的性能。

3. 如何备份和恢复SQL数据库?

可以通过以下方式备份和恢复SQL数据库:

  1. 使用数据库管理工具进行备份和恢复。
  2. 使用命令行工具进行备份和恢复。
  3. 使用云存储进行备份和恢复。

4. 如何处理SQL数据库中的错误?

可以通过以下方式处理SQL数据库中的错误:

  1. 使用数据库管理工具进行错误诊断和修复。
  2. 使用命令行工具进行错误诊断和修复。
  3. 阅读SQL数据库的文档和指南,查找解决方法。

5. 如何保护SQL数据库的安全?

可以通过以下方式保护SQL数据库的安全:

  1. 使用强密码和访问控制。
  2. 定期备份和恢复数据库。
  3. 使用加密连接。
  4. 更新和维护数据库软件。
本文旨在为您提供SQL数据库学习的基础知识和深入洞察,帮助您更好地理解这个关键领域。如果您需要更多帮助,请咨询我们的客服。

最后编辑于:2023/09/03作者: 烽烟无限